Description

Today's episode brings us tales of people seeing their own potential and going for it. Their stories remind us that we each have our own purposes in life and that we can achieve great things if we buckle up and believe in ourselves.
(4:21) Charlotte Blake Alston puts a rhythmic spin on the classic folktale of John Henry, where a legendary race between man and machine takes place. Recorded live in The Apple Seed Studio.
(20:14) Sam talks about how Queen Esther became the person she, perhaps, was meant to be, and how the story came alive for him the last time he read it. It's today's entry in The Radio Family Journal.
(33:08) An original audio drama about a family that travels the world together on dangerous missions. Why? To rescue stolen art pieces, of course. Each member has a particular set of skills that benefits the team, but one member thinks her skills might be better used elsewhere.
